G611 - Answering
| Strong's No.: | G611 | 
| Greek: | ἀποκρίνομαι | 
| Transliteration: | apokrinomai | 
| Phonetic: | ap-ok-ree'-nom-ahee | 
| Word Origin: | From G575 and κρινω krino | 
| Bible Usage: | answer. | 
| Part of Speech: | Verb | 
| Strongs Definition:  | to conclude for oneself that is (by implication) to respond; by Hebraism (compare [H6030]) to begin to speak (where an address is expected)  | 
| Thayers Definition:  | 1. to give an answer to a question proposed, to answer 2. to begin to speak, but always where something has preceded (either said or done) to which the remarks refer  |
